Fat embolus syndrome (FES)
- Associated w/ multiple traumatic injuries and surgery involving long-bone Fx.
- Incidence in isolated long-bone fractures is 34%, mortality is 1020%.
- Signs = petechiae, hypoxemia, CNS depression, pulmonary edema.
- Reversal of hypovolemia
- Early surgical stabilization
- Aggressive respiratory support
- Corticosteroid (controversial)
Treatment of FES remains mainly supportive.
[Browner: Skeletal Trauma, 4th ed. Chapter 20]
